Why Capital Raising is About Strategy, Not Just Pitching

There’s a misconception that capital raising is about the strength of the pitch alone. While storytelling is important, investors today want much more than a compelling narrative. They want structure, strategy, and substance and they can spot the difference.

At Connecor, we’ve supported clients in securing over $120 million in funding from institutional investors, private equity, and family offices. The businesses that succeed share one thing in common: they are investor-ready. That means having financial statements in order, clarity on valuation, and a clear use-of-funds strategy aligned with growth goals.

But it also goes deeper. It’s about knowing who the right investor is not just who has money. Investor-business fit is critical. A strategic investor who understands your sector or geography can unlock more than capital: they bring networks, experience, and long-term alignment. We also help our clients build governance structures and reporting frameworks that instill trust and transparency.

In a crowded capital market, being ready isn’t optional it’s a competitive advantage. Smart founders don’t just raise capital. They raise partnership potential.
